Selling Your House After a Fire in Chicago: The Role of Cash Buyers
After a fire, selling your home in Chicago can seem like an insurmountable task. The emotional toll and financial stress are significant, adding another layer of complexity to an already difficult situation. This is where cash home buyers step in as a vital resource for Chicago property owners facing this challenge. They offer a straightforward and often faster alternative to traditional real estate sales.
When you’re ready to sell your house after a fire in Chicago, cash buyers provide immediate relief by making a quick purchase. Unlike conventional sellers who must navigate the lengthy process of repairs, staging, and open houses, cash home buyers are prepared to buy as-is. This is especially beneficial for those who want to move on quickly or are unable to commit to extensive renovation projects. The financial burden of repairing a damaged property is avoided, allowing homeowners to focus on their recovery and rebuild their lives.
